5 Important Factors in Choosing the Right Fire Protection Services Provider

Part of owning a business involves finding a dependable fire protection services company to improve your organization’s safety and compliance.

Whether you run a food truck, a publishing company, a convenience store, or any other entity, working with the right fire service provider can mean the difference between negligible incidents and devastating damage in the event of a fire.

But what exactly should you look for when hiring a fire safety firm? Our certified professionals at Kistler O’Brien Fire Protection outline five factors to consider when selecting a fire protection company for your business.

Experience Level

The level of experience a company has is one of the key factors to take into account when searching for a fire protection company.

A provider with many years of experience in the industry has broad knowledge of various fire situations, suppression systems, local regulations, and best practices, allowing them to deliver high-quality services that meet your needs and ensure regulatory compliance.

Important questions to ask when evaluating a company’s level of experience include:

  • How many years have you been in business?
  • What fire protection services do you specialize in?
  • What qualifications does your staff have?
  • How do you stay current with industry standards and regulations?
  • Do you have testimonials from previous clients?

Range of Services

When choosing a fire protection services provider in the tri-state area, evaluating the type of services they offer is essential. Generally, the company you select should provide services that align with your specific needs. The firm should also be able to scale with you as your business grows — allowing you to forge a long-term business relationship with them.

While getting different services from various providers is possible, it’s crucial to work with one reputable company that offers comprehensive in-house fire protection services to take care of all your active and passive needs. Doing so will not only help save money attributed to dealing with several providers but also lessen administrative tasks and streamline scheduling for increased convenience and efficiency.

Industries Served

Look for a fire protection company with experience serving businesses similar to your organization. Industries like manufacturing, hospitality, and healthcare have unique fire safety codes tailored to their particular operations, processes, and potential fire hazards.

A dependable company with experience in your field possesses industry-specific expertise, which is necessary for understanding your business’s particular needs and providing customized solutions to guarantee the safety of your property, staff members, and customers. They will also ensure compliance with local regulations to uphold your business’s integrity.

Necessary Certifications

It’s imperative to make sure the company you select has all the required certifications to operate in your area. Certifications prove that a fire protection company adheres to industry regulations and delivers top-tier services.

At a minimum, a competent fire protection firm should have the National Association of Fire Equipment Distributors (NAFED) or the National Fire Protection Association (NFPA) certification, depending on their scope of services. Other certifications you should ask for include local and state licenses or permits. Don’t forget to authenticate the validity of these certifications to ensure they’re genuine.

Service Costs

Pricing is, without a doubt, an important factor to consider when looking for a company to take care of your fire protection needs. Conduct a comparative analysis by asking for quotes from different providers to determine the market rates for the services you need. This will help you select the most cost-effective provider without compromising on quality of service.

Some factors that influence how much a fire protection company charges include:

  • Building size and layout
  • Types of assets in a building
  • Fire systems type and complexity
  • Ongoing inspection and maintenance needs

It’s beneficial to work with a company whose pricing is clear with no hidden fees or unforeseen price increases over time. The provider should indicate what services are included in a particular package and outline additional costs that may apply, if any.
